Hey guys..... I know you'll all think i'm a noob or a ricer (haha) but i got a great deal on a Blitz BOV and i installed it in my car....... now i wasn't sure where to tap in the vaccum hose so i asked a friend who has a SR and previously a CA.... he drew me the diagram below......

but after doing all this i still have no sound from the BOV..... any ideas?

if you have a stock CA18 turbo, that won't work. there is no vacum at the nipple coming from the turbo. get a source from the manifold. behind the throttle body!

my BOV nipple is pretty large... the only manifold hose large enough to fit over the HKS nipple was the one on the side of the manifold (just past the first runner, near the throttle body kinda)... I also use this for wastegate signal. The FPR and butterfly valve vaccum hoses are too small!
